RE: AUTHORIZATION FOR THE WELD COUNTY ATTORNEY TO PROCEED WITH LEGAL ACTION
AGAINST PATRICK AND SUE CUNNALLY FOR VIOLATION OF THE WELD COUNTY ZONING
ORDINANCE
WHEREAS, the Board of County Commissioners of Weld County, Colorado,
pursuant to Colorado statute and the Weld County Home Rule Charter, is vested
with the authority of administering the affairs of Weld County, Colorado, and
WHEREAS, Patrick and Sue Cunnally, VI #2070, are allegedly in violation of
the Weld County Zoning Ordinance, and
WHEREAS, despite efforts by the Planning staff to resolve said matter, the
violation has not been corrected, and
WHEREAS, on the 10th day of May, 1994, a public hearing was held before the
Board of County Commissioners for the purpose of hearing any testimony relating
to said violation, and
WHEREAS, Patrick and Sue Cunnally were not present or represented at said
hearing, although all parties were notified of said hearing by the Department of
Planning Services staff, and
WHEREAS, the Board deems it necessary to bring legal action against those
individuals as hereinabove named to correct said violation.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Board of County Commissioners of Weld
County, Colorado, that the Weld County Attorney be, and hereby is, authorized to
proceed with legal action against Patrick and Sue Cunnally to remedy the
violation of the Weld County Zoning Ordinance, and any other persons occupying
the properties, any persons claiming an interest in the properties, and any
persons acting in active concert with the identified parties.
The above and foregoing Resolution was, on motion duly made and seconded,
adopted by the following vote on the 10th day of May, A.D. , 1994.

DATE: May 10, 1994
VIOLATION NUMBER: VI-2070
NAME: Patrick and Sue Cunnally
ADDRESS: 15253 Morris Avenue
Fort Lupton, CO 80621
LEGAL DESCRIPTION: Lot 5, Block 5, Aristocrat Ranchettes, Weld County,
Colorado.
CASE SUMMARY
March 16, 1994 Five-day compliance encouragement letter issued.
March 31, 1994 Property inspected. Property still in violation.
April 1, 1994 Violation letter issued.
April 27, 1994 Letter sent to property owner indicating that the
violation case was scheduled before the Board of County
Commissioners.
The noncommercial junkyard is a violation of Section(s) 31.2 and 31.3.9 of the
Weld County Zoning Ordinance. To correct the violation a screening plan must be
submitted and approved or the noncommercial junkyard must be removed from the
property.
The Department of Planning also recommends that the County Attorney be authorized
to proceed with legal action against any other persons occupying the properties,
any person claiming an interest in the properties, and any persons acting in
active concert with the identified parties.

ZONING VIOLATION NOTICE
Date: April 1, 1994 Violation Number: VI-2070
Name: Patrick T. and Sue K. Cunnally
Address: 15253 Morris Avenue
Fort Lupton, CO 80621-4115
Legal Description: Lot 5, Block 5, Aristocrat Ranchettes, Weld County,
Colorado.
The uses on the above described property are being considered as zoning
violations of Sections 31.2 and 31.3.9 of the Weld County Zoning Ordinance.
A noncommercial junkyard (derelict auto and junk) located on the property without
proper screening. To correct the noncommercial junkyard would need to be
removed, a screening plan would need to be submitted prior to the installation,
or the derelict auto could be brought up to a status where it would not be
considered derelict under the 1993 Zoning Ordinance.
It is the intention of this office to assist and cooperate with you without
imposing undue hardships; however, we have no discretion in this matter if you
fail to correct this violation. You have until May 1, 1994, to correct this
zoning violation. Failure to do so will result in this office referring the
violation to the County Attorney's office for legal action.
